The cheapest way to get from Munich to Wessobrunn is to drive which costs €8 - €13 and takes 56 min.
The fastest way to get from Munich to Wessobrunn is to drive which takes 56 min and costs €8 - €13.
The distance between Munich and Wessobrunn is 64 km. The road distance is 61.5 km.
The best way to get from Munich to Wessobrunn without a car is to train and line 952 bus which takes 1h 53m and costs €14 - €25.
It takes approximately 1h 53m to get from Munich to Wessobrunn,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Munich to Wessobrunn is 61 km. It takes approximately 56 min to drive from Munich to Wessobrunn.

There is no direct connection from Munich to Wessobrunn. However, you can take the train to Weilheim, walk to Weilheim, then take the line 952 bus to Wessobrunn. Alternatively, you can drive from Munich to Wessobrunn in around 56 min.
